For further information and to make a booking, please contact a member of the management team on (01604) 493111.</description><pubDate>Tue, 11 March 2008</pubDate></item><item><title>West Mercia Constabulary, Together - Working for Safety and Justice</title><link>pioneer-centre/news-and-offers-more.php?nid=</link><description>West Mercia Constabulary call-centre staff have recently completed a series of training days, which have helped improve the quality of service they provide to callers across Worcestershire, Herefordshire, Shropshire and Telford &amp; Wrekin.&#13;
Over 150 police staff benefited from the one day training sessions at Pioneer Centre.  Staff took part in challenges that tested and developed their skills of working together, problem solving, communication skills and leadership abilities.  These skills aim to help staff effectively manage large volumes of calls and work together more effectively.&#13;
David Mack from Trinity CPD Training Ltd, who facilitated the training said "These training days really challenge those who attend and draw people out of their comfort zones.  Once they complete the challenge and overcome their fear of heights, for example, they start to think and behave more positively.  Their success makes them more inclined to try other challenges and will make them feel more confident about tacklng issues at work".&#13;
